我可以在同一个应用程序中使用溢出菜单和简单(传统)菜单吗?

时间:2014-01-07 05:39:18

标签: android menu

我是android新手。 我可以在应用中使用溢出菜单和简单(传统)菜单吗?如何吗 我也读过 this answer ,但这个答案会增加混乱。在某些设备菜单中找不到硬件按钮。所以,我认为两种类型的菜单使用都比ovrflow菜单混淆更好。

我只想使用溢出菜单,我们点击overflow_icon,它打开4个菜单项。

感谢。

1 个答案:

答案 0 :(得分:0)

怎么样,

<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<div id="containers">
  <div id="one">d</div>
  <div id="two"></div>
  <div id="three"></div>
  <div id="four"></div>
  <div id="five"></div>
</div>

我添加了一个<menu xmlns:android="http://schemas.android.com/apk/res/android"> <item android:id="@+id/menu_search" android:icon="@android:drawable/ic_menu_search" android:title="@string/search" android:showAsAction="ifRoom" android:actionViewClass="android.widget.SearchView"/> <item android:id="@+id/menu_item_more" android:icon="@drawable/ic_overflow" android:showAsAction="always" android:title="CLICK FOR MORE OPTIONS"> <menu> <item android:id="@+id/action_clear_history" android:title="@string/action_clear_history" android:showAsAction="never"/> <item android:id="@+id/action_feedback" android:title="@string/action_feedback" android:showAsAction="never"/> <item android:id="@+id/action_about" android:title="@string/action_about" android:showAsAction="never"/> </menu> </item> </menu> ,其中包含对溢出子菜单的引用,如果需要,可以尝试这个,或者可以对此提出疑问。并且item图标可以是THIS